Full Name | Earvin Johnson Jr. |
Nickname | Magic |
Date of Birth | August 14, 1959 |
Place of Birth | Lansing, Michigan, USA |
Nationality | American |
Height | 6 ft 9 in (2.06 m) |
Weight | 255 lb (116 kg) |
Position | Point Guard / Shooting Guard / Power Forward |
College | Michigan State University |
NBA Draft | 1979 / Round: 1 / Pick: 1st overall (Los Angeles Lakers) |
NBA Career | 19791991, 1996 |
Teams | Los Angeles Lakers |
